SHARWIL BELL OF RHODES COLLEGE, a senior guard on the women's basketball team from Memphis, Tenn., has been selected the SCAC Character & Community Female Student-Athlete-of-the-Week for the week ending January 1, 2012.

A 2010-11 Capital One Academic All-American, Bell has been a big asset to the Lynx on and off the floor. Last season she volunteered at Methodist LeBonheur Children’s Hospital, The Delta Rehab Center and the Memphis Multiple Sclerosis Society. Bell has also been a member of the Black Students Association and the Fellowship of Christian Athletes.

Bell has demonstrated outstanding self-discipline by maintaining a 3.97 overall grade point average.  She has been a three-year starter in women’s basketball after transferring to Rhodes at the beginning of her sophomore year. The last two seasons she has served as a captain and in 2010-11 she was named First team All-SCAC and was a D3hoops.com pre-season Fourth Team All-American.
